Starflyer Mulling Purchase of Own Planes


The Kitakyushu-based airline Starflyer revealed that it is considering buying its own aircraft for its Kitakyushu-Haneda flights. The move is in response to the expansion of Haneda Airport scheduled for October 2010. The airline is leasing the four aircraft it currently uses. By purchasing their own aircraft, they will be able to create their own interior layout to offer distinctive service.
